Desenvolver aplicativos cliente - AWS SimSpace Weaver

Aviso de fim do suporte: em 20 de maio de 2026, AWS encerrará o suporte para AWS SimSpace Weaver. Depois de 20 de maio de 2026, você não poderá mais acessar o SimSpace Weaver console ou os SimSpace Weaver recursos. Para obter mais informações, consulte AWS SimSpace Weaver Fim do suporte.

As traduções são geradas por tradução automática. Em caso de conflito entre o conteúdo da tradução e da versão original em inglês, a versão em inglês prevalecerá.

Desenvolver aplicativos cliente

Alguns motivos para conectar um cliente a uma simulação incluem:

  • Injetar informações de trânsito em tempo real em uma simulação em escala urbana.

  • Crie human-in-the-loopsimulações, nas quais um operador humano controla alguns aspectos da simulação.

  • Permitir que os usuários interajam com a simulação, como em uma simulação de treinamento.

Os aplicativos personalizados nesses exemplos funcionam como a interface entre o estado da simulação e o mundo externo. Os clientes se conectam aos aplicativos personalizados para interagir com a simulação.

SimSpace Weaver não lida com os aplicativos clientes e sua comunicação com seus aplicativos personalizados. Você é responsável pelo design, criação, operação e segurança dos aplicativos cliente e pela comunicação deles com os aplicativos personalizados. O SimSpace Weaver expõe apenas um endereço IP e um número de porta para cada um dos aplicativos personalizados para que os clientes possam se conectar a eles.

O SDK do SimSpace Weaver aplicativo fornece clientes para seu aplicativo de amostra. É possível usar esses clientes como modelos para seus próprios aplicativos cliente. É possível encontrar o código-fonte dos exemplos de aplicativos cliente na seguinte pasta:

Docker
sdk-folder\packaging-tools\clients\PathfindingSampleClients
WSL
Importante

Fornecemos essas instruções para a sua conveniência. Eles são para uso com Windows Subsystem for Linux (WSL)e não são compatíveis. Para obter mais informações, consulte Configure seu ambiente local para SimSpace Weaver.

sdk-folder/packaging-tools/clients/PathfindingSampleClients

Para obter mais informações sobre como criar e usar os clientes de aplicativos de amostra, consulte os tutoriais em. Começando com SimSpace Weaver